When was INDUS VALLEY FURNITURE LIMITED founded?
INDUS VALLEY FURNITURE LIMITED was officially incorporated on 2 May 2014 and is registered under company number 09022461. Incorporation establishes the company as a legal entity registered at Companies House, allowing it to trade, enter contracts, and operate under UK company law.

What does INDUS VALLEY FURNITURE LIMITED do?
INDUS VALLEY FURNITURE LIMITED operates in the following sector: 46470 - Wholesale of furniture, carpets and lighting equipment. This provides insight into the company's primary business activity and industry focus.

Is INDUS VALLEY FURNITURE LIMITED financially stable?
The most recent accounts for INDUS VALLEY FURNITURE LIMITED were made up to 30 April 2025, filed as TOTAL EXEMPTION FULL. Next accounts are due by 31 January 2027.
Does INDUS VALLEY FURNITURE LIMITED have any charges or mortgages?
INDUS VALLEY FURNITURE LIMITED has 8 registered charges, of which 2 are outstanding, 6 satisfied, and 0 part satisfied. Charges are typically registered when a company uses its assets as security for borrowing.
